Two Errors When Refreshing Report in PBI Desktop

Hello!

 

One of my fellow developers has been working on a report that has as its data sources a couple of Excel files on SharePoint and a couple of Direct Queries of sematic models. Starting a few hours ago, he began to get this error:

Belgarion42_0-1717171728079.png

 

When I attempted to troubleshoot for him, I got this different error:

Belgarion42_2-1717171787062.png

 

I have no idea what to do about either error. The second one (the one I am getting) is the strangest to me, because I don't have a table named anything close to "LocalDateTable_34241b3a-b2a0-4492-b9ab-d6acba0980", nor do I know how to set the ShowAsVaraiationsOnly property.

 

Any help would be appreciated!
